Abish, Walter; Yau, John; Adam, Helen; Waldman, Anne; Andringa, Mel; Messerli, Douglas; Mac Low, Jackson. SUN & MOON: A Journal of Literature & Art. Nos. 9/10, Summer 1980. (Experiments in Traditional Forms). (College Park, MD: Sun & Moon, 1980). - Octavo, softcover bound in pictorial black-and-white wraps. The binding is soiled with some light creasing to the front wrap & a tiny tear to its top edge. 265 pages plus ads. Black-and-white illustrations. There is light foxing to the fore-edge & the bottom edge of the title page. The contents are very good. Among the contents of this issue are an essay "Experimental and Traditional Forms in Contemporary Literature" by the co-editor Douglas Messerli, an illustrated scenario for Mel Andringa and the Drawing Legion's "Belshazzar's Feast", and poetry by Anne Waldman, Helen Adam, John Yau, Jackson Mac Low and others.
